Roma tactician Eusebio Di Francesco is close to being sacked by the Giallorossi and there are no less than three options in contention to replace him.

The Giallorossi have not won a competitive fixture since they defeated Torino 1-0 in the opening round of the 2018/19 Serie A season and they are now 12th in the league table with five other clubs on five points after losing 2-0 to Bologna on Sunday afternoon.

According to La Repubblica, Roma’s league fixtures against regional rivals Frosinone and Lazio will be decisive in determining the future of Di Francesco at the club and Lupi president James Pallotta said that he was “disgusted” by the latest results, which was the same description he used three games before he sacked Rudi Garcia in early 2016.

Although the fans want former Juventus and Italy coach Antonio Conte at the club, Paulo Sousa, Laurent Blanc, and Vincenzo Montella are the favourites to take over.

Aside from Blanc, the other candidates have coached in Serie A previously and Montella coached Roma before in 2011, replacing Claudio Ranieri.
